Top Dog Breeds
Most popular breeds of the year:
Trendiest dog breeds:
- Pomsky (Pomeranian and Siberian Husky mix): +1,143%
- Chiweenie (Chihuahua and Dachshund mix): +993%
- Cavapoo (Cavalier King Charles Spaniel and Poodle mix): +173%
The trendiest AKC-recognized breed: French Bulldog, up 25%.

2025’s Biggest Pet Name Trends
- Food
- Cheeto: +27%
- Pickles: +23%
- Brisket: +68%
- Dragons
- Andarna, a dragon in the “Fourth Wing” book series: +600%
- Meleys, a dragon in the “A Song of Ice and Fire” series: +300%
- Toothless, the main dragon in “How To Train Your Dragon”: +36%
- 2025 movies and TV
- After the release of the movie “Wicked,” the names Elphaba/Elphie (+235%) and Glinda (+175%) skyrocketed
- Lilo (+22%) and Stitch (+12%) saw a bump after the 2025 film release
- Piper (as the “Piper, noooo” meme from “The White Lotus” TV series): +33%
- Other pop culture
- Pop music stars
- Olivia (as in Rodrigo): +63%:
- Sabrina (as in Carpenter): +15%
- Billie (as in Eilish): +13%
- Gracie (as in Abrams): +11%
- Ozzy: +15% (RIP to a legend)
- Pop music stars
Fun fact: the name Barkley is up +428%—among cats!
